Output 94a26315eb8adb84a03813639026e45e5668c193b2f9800b5d3ba46d87572494:1

value
660000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3dcfbdb3600dec2eb25d875545227a9d94736a73 OP_EQUALVERIFY OP_CHECKSIG
address
16dq5oSQ9mbjsn9s4gXKv3p7ntpZVKHXQQ
transaction
94a26315eb8adb84a03813639026e45e5668c193b2f9800b5d3ba46d87572494
spent
true